Frequently Asked Questions

What is the Repit School Score for Dan Jacobs?
Dan Jacobs has a Repit School Score of 81 out of 100, earning a grade of B+. This score evaluates class size (student-teacher ratio), funding levels, and resources rather than just test scores.
How many students attend Dan Jacobs?
Dan Jacobs has 6 students enrolled for the 2024-25 school year. The student-to-teacher ratio is 6.0:1.
What grades does Dan Jacobs serve?
Dan Jacobs serves grades 07 – 12 and is classified as a High School. This is a public school.
How much funding does Dan Jacobs receive per student?
Dan Jacobs receives $250,032 in per-pupil spending from its district. This is above the national average.

About Repit School Scores

Traditional school ratings rely heavily on standardized test scores, which often reflect family income more than actual school quality. Repit takes a different approach.

We evaluate schools based on factors that research shows actually impact educational outcomes:

  • Class Size — Smaller classes mean more individual attention and better student outcomes.
  • School Funding — Resources available for programs, teachers, and facilities directly affect education quality.
  • School Environment — School size and structure affect available programs and student experience.
